Thanks for the reports. I can reproduce this as well. For me it's getting stuck on the 46th item that it's scanning. It doesn't seem to be related to any particular file.

This may have started happening when I made the batch scan a lot faster by re-using the same worker process. It may have run out of some resource after a certain number of scans. I might be able to work around this by re-creating the process after a certain number of scans.

Added a workaround in 6.35 Beta. I've restarted the scanning process after 40 items and it's fixed it in my case.
